我正在创建一个应用程序,该应用程序将预先安装在我的业务合作伙伴生产的Android手机上。此应用不会在Google Play上发布。
是否有方便的方法在没有用户交互的情况下执行该应用程序的更新(在后台下载APK并在没有提示的情况下安装它)?
答案 0 :(得分:1)
你需要android.permission.INSTALL_PACKAGES权限(这需要你的应用程序在/ system / app中或由制造商签名),然后你可以查看this question about installing apps silently,有多种方法如何去做。可能最简单的方法是下载apk,然后执行pm install /path/to/apk
。